Aveva, Sedin Form Strategic Alliance

Aveva today announced that it has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) in Beijing with Sedin Engineering which defines a new strategic alliance between the two companies.

The MOU will position Sedin as an Aveva technology pioneer in the China chemical industry. Sedin will gain early visibility and access to new Aveva software technology, in exchange for its valuable feedback towards current and future product development plans.

Working together on a number of new business opportunities and projects, Aveva and Sedin will develop a chemical-specific engineering software solution platform, ensuring applications are compliant with local regulatory requirements while adopting global industry best practice.
